#022f04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#022f04 is composed of 0.8% red, 18.4%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.5% yellow and 81.6% black. It has a hue angle of 122.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 9.6%. #022f04 color hex could be obtained by blending #045e08 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

● #022f04 color description : Very dark (mostly black) lime green.
#022f04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#022f04 has RGB values of R:2, G:47,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 143108.

Shades and Tints of #022f04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000901 is the darkest color, while #f6fff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#022f04
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#171a17 is the less saturated color, while #003102 is the most saturated one.
